HR 3982 · 104th Congress · Government Operations and Politics

Permanent Performance Review Act of 1996

Introduced 1996-08-02· Sponsored by Rep. Franks, Bob [R-NJ-7]· House

Plain Language Summary

[AI summary unavailable — showing source text] Permanent Performance Review Act of 1996 - Establishes the Permanent Performance Review Commission to: (1) establish and manage a schedule of agency self-studies to be conducted over a fixed period; (2) hold hearings as part of an overall assessment and transformation of the date presented in the study into a performance review to be developed by the Commission; and (3) submit the performance review and legislative recommendations to the President, the Congress, and the public. Sets forth: (1) the duties of agencies subject to performance review; and (2) procedures for congressional action on performance reviews received from the Commission. Authorizes appropriations.…
